#17de92 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17de92 is composed of 9% red, 87.1%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.2%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 157.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.2% and a lightness of 48%. #17de92 color hex could be obtained by blending #2effff with #00bd25.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

● #17de92 color description : Vivid cyan - lime green.
#17de92 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17de92 has RGB values of R:23, G:222,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 1564306.

Shades and Tints of #17de92
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010906 is the darkest color, while #f6f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#17de92
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#75807c is the less saturated color, while #04f196 is the most saturated one.
